服务器端口限速配置指南

服务器对某个端口限速设置

时间:2025-02-07 14:25


服务器端口限速设置:保障网络稳定与性能优化的关键策略 在当今高度互联的数字时代,服务器作为数据存储、应用部署及网络通信的核心节点,其稳定性和性能直接关系到业务的连续性和用户体验

    随着网络流量的激增,如何有效管理服务器上的端口流量,避免资源过载、保障网络安全及提升整体服务质量,成为了运维人员必须面对的重要课题

    其中,服务器对某个端口的限速设置作为一种主动的网络管理手段,发挥着至关重要的作用

    本文将深入探讨服务器端口限速的必要性、实施方法、最佳实践及其对业务运营的积极影响

     一、端口限速设置的背景与必要性 1.1 网络拥堵的缓解 随着云计算、大数据、物联网等技术的广泛应用,服务器需要处理的数据量呈指数级增长

    特别是在高峰期,特定端口的流量可能急剧上升,导致网络拥堵,影响其他服务的正常运行

    通过合理设置端口限速,可以有效控制特定应用的带宽占用,确保网络资源得到公平分配,避免单点过载

     1.2 防御DDoS攻击 分布式拒绝服务(DDoS)攻击是网络安全领域的一大威胁,攻击者通过控制大量僵尸网络向目标服务器发送海量请求,企图耗尽其资源

    对易受攻击的端口实施限速,可以在攻击发生时迅速限制异常流量,减少攻击对服务器的影响,为后续的防御措施争取时间

     1.3 资源优化与成本控制 合理的端口限速不仅能提升网络效率,还能帮助企业优化资源使用,避免不必要的带宽浪费

    特别是在按流量计费的网络环境中,通过精确控制端口流量,企业可以有效控制网络成本,实现经济效益最大化

     二、实施端口限速的技术方法 2.1 基于操作系统的限速配置 大多数现代操作系统(如Linux、Windows Server)提供了内置的流量控制工具,如`tc`(Traffic Control)在Linux中,可用于设置基于端口的速率限制

    通过定义过滤器规则,将特定的流量标记,并应用速率限制策略,实现对特定端口或服务的流量管理

     2.2 使用防火墙规则限速 无论是硬件防火墙还是软件防火墙(如iptables、firewalld),都可以配置规则来限制进出特定端口的流量

    这种方法简单直接,尤其适用于需要快速响应的场景

    防火墙规则可以基于源IP、目的IP、端口号及协议类型等多维度进行细粒度控制

     2.3 应用层限速方案 对于特定的应用服务(如Web服务器、数据库服务器),还可以采用应用层限速方案

    例如,Nginx作为流行的Web服务器软件,支持通过配置`limit_req_zone`和`limit_conn_zone`指令来限制请求频率和并发连接数,实现对HTTP/HTTPS端口的流量控制

     2.4 SD-WAN与云原生解决方案 随着SD-WAN(软件定义广域网)和云原生技术的兴起,企业可以通过这些先进技术实现更灵活、智能的流量管理

    SD-WAN解决方案通常内置了流量整形、优先级划分等功能,能够基于应用类型、用户身份等多种因素动态调整端口限速策略

    而在云环境中,云服务提供商往往提供了丰富的网络管理API和工具,允许用户根据业务需求自定义端口限速规则

     三、端口限速设置的最佳实践 3.1 细致规划与测试 在实施端口限速之前,应充分评估业务需求、用户行为模式及历史流量数据,制定科学合理的限速策略

    同时,通过模拟测试验证限速规则的有效性,确保不会对正常业务造成负面影响

     3.2 动态调整与监控 网络环境是动态变化的,因此限速策略也应随之调整

    建议部署网络监控工具,实时监控端口流量、延迟、丢包率等关键指标,一旦发现异常立即触发预警,并允许运维人员快速调整限速设置

     3.3 优先级与QoS策略结合 端口限速不应孤立存在,而应与服务质量(QoS)策略相结合,为不同业务流量设定优先级

    确保关键业务(如在线交易、实时通信)享有更高的带宽保障,而非关键业务在必要时接受限速,以实现资源的合理分配

     3.4 安全与合规性考量 在实施端口限速时,务必遵守相关法律法规及行业标准,确保限速措施不会违反数据保护、隐私政策等规定

    同时,结合安全审计、日志记录等手段,增强限速策略的可追溯性和透明度

     3.5 培训与文档 良好的限速策略实施离不开团队的支持

    定期对运维团队进行限速工具、最佳实践等方面的培训,确保每位成员都能理解限速的重要性,并具备实际操作能力

    同时,建立完善的文档体系,记录限速策略的配置方法、调整记录及应急处理流程,便于知识传承和快速响应

     四、端口限速设置的积极影响 4.1 提升用户体验 通过精确控制端口流量,确保关键服务的响应时间、吞吐量和稳定性,直接提升用户的访问体验,增强用户满意度和忠诚度

     4.2 保障业务连续性 有效的端口限速策略能够在面对突发流量、DDoS攻击等情况时,迅速调整网络资源配置,保护核心服务不受影响,维护业务的连续性和稳定性

     4.3 优化资源利用与成本效益 合理的限速设置能够避免网络资源的不必要浪费,特别是在按流量计费的环境中,显著降低网络成本,提升企业的整体运营效率

     4.4 增强网络安全防护 端口限速作为网络安全防御体系的一部分,能够有效减缓DDoS攻击的影响,为其他安全机制(如防火墙、IPS/IDS)提供缓冲时间,增强整体安全防御能力

     五、结语 服务器端口限速设置是现代网络管理中不可或缺的一环,它不仅能够缓解网络拥堵、优化资源利用,还能在保障业务连续性和提升用户体验方面发挥关键作用

    通过细致规划、动态调整、结合QoS策略及加强安全合规性考量,企业可以构建出既高效又安全的网络环境

    未来,随着技术的不断进步和业务需求的日益复杂化,端口限速策略将更加智能化、自动化,为企业数字化转型提供坚实的网络基础支撑

    因此,深入理解和掌握端口限速技术,对于每一位运维人员而言,都是一项不可或缺的核心技能